25. has a unique identifying number called an IP Address A typical IP address looks like this 216 27 61 137 IPSec IPSec stands for IP Security It provides authentication and encryption over the Internet It functions at Layer 3 and thus secures everything on the network It has become a standard protocol used for virtual private networks VPNs MAC Address On a local area network LAN or other network the MAC Media Access Control address is your computer s unique hardware number Usually written as 01 23 45 67 89 ab MTU The size in bytes of the largest packet that can be sent or received NAT A technique by which several hosts share a single IP address for accessing to the Internet Ping Packet Internet Groper A utility to determine whether a specific IP address is accessible It works by sending a packet to the specified address and waiting for a reply PING is used primarily to troubleshoot Internet connections SSID SSID is the name representing the Router in WLAN 79 GN B41G Wireless Broadband Router PPPoE Point to Point over Ethernet is a protocol for connecting remote hosts to the Internet over an always on connection by simulating a dial up connection Router A device that forwards data packets along networks A router is connected to at least two networks commonly two LANs or WANs or a LAN and its ISP network Routers are located at gateways the places where two or more networks connect Subnet Mask
26. hat is the IEEE802 11g standard The IEEE 802 11g standard specifies data rates of up to 54 Mbits s in the 2 45 GHz band It uses Orthogonal Frequency Division Multiplexing OFDM which is provided by this standard and is compatible with 802 11b standard offering speeds of about 11 Mbits s This standard uses Complementary Code Keying CCK modulation Both 11g and 11b can operate at a range of up to 300 feet 11 GN B41G Wireless Broadband Router Appendix A Glossary ADSL Asymmetric digital subscriber line ADSL is anew modem technology that converts existing twisted pair telephone lines into access paths for high speed communication of various sorts Auto MDI MDIX On a network hub or switch an auto MDI MDIX port automatically senses if it needs to act as a MDI or MDIX port The auto MDI MDIX capability eliminates the need for crossover cables Auto negotiate To automatically determine the correct setting The term is often used with communications and networking DHCP The Dynamic Host Configuration Protocol DHCP is an Internet protocol for automating the configuration of computers that use TCP IP DHCP can be used to automatically assign IP addresses to deliver TCP IP stack configuration parameters such as the subnet mask and default router and to provide other configuration information such as the addresses for printer time and news servers DMZ In computer networks a DMZ demilitarized zone is a computer host or s
27. is a type of secured private network connection built upon publicly accessible infrastructure such as the Internet Typically VPNs employ a certain combination of encryption digital certificates strict user authentication and access control to provide security to the data they deliver They usually provide connectivity to various devices behind a gateway or firewall The GN B41G supports Internet industry standard technologies to provide open and interoperable VPN solutions including Internet Protocol Security IPSec Layer 2 Tunneling Protocol L2TP and Point to Point Tunneling Protocol PPTP m PPTP Pass Through setting Point to Point Tunneling Protocol PPTP allows you to establish a connection to an enterprise network With PPTP if your device is located within a local network you can share files and other data Di IPSec Pass Through setting IP Security IPSec provides authentication and encryption Since it is mainly a Layer 3 technology it can secure all data on the network It has become a standard protocol used with Virtual Private Networks VPNs L2TP Pass Through setting Layer 2 Tunneling Protocol L2TP is an extension of the Point to Point Tunneling Protocol and is also used to establish virtual private networks 64 GN B41G Wireless Broadband Router If administrators allow a host to enable VPN pass through in the configuration the Router will automatically set up a virtual server and firewall for this host All V

30. mall network inserted as a neutral zone between a company s private network and the outside public network It prevents outside users from getting direct access to a server that stores company data Typically the DMZ contains devices accessible to Internet traffic such as Web HTTP servers FTP servers SMTP e mail servers and DNS servers DNS The Domain Name System DNS is a distributed Internet directory service DNS is used mostly to translate between domain names and IP addresses and to control Internet email delivery Most Internet services rely on DNS to work If DNS fails web sites cannot be located and email delivery service will be suspended Dynamic IP Address An IP address is automatically assigned to a user s AP in a TCP IP network typically by a DHCP server 78 GN B41G Wireless Broadband Router Firewall A system designed to prevent unauthorized access to or from a private network Firewalls can be implemented in both hardware and software or a combination of both Firewalls are frequently used to prevent unauthorized Internet users from accessing private networks connected to the Internet especially intranets All messages entering or leaving the intranet pass through the firewall which examines each message and blocks those that do not meet the specified security criteria Gateway A device usually a Router that connects hosts on a local network to other networks IP Address Every PC on the Internet
